1)Defina o que é sistema operacional RT suas

Propaganda
1)Defina o que é sistema operacional RT suas características
principais?
Um Sistema Operativo em Tempo Real (português europeu) ou Sistema Operativo de Tempo
Real (português brasileiro) (RTOS da sigla anglo-saxónicaReal Time Operating System) é
um sistema operacional/operativo destinado à execução de múltiplas tarefas onde o tempo
de resposta a umevento (externo ou interno) é pré-definido; não importando, como é
comum pensar-se, se a velocidade de resposta é elevada ou não. Esse tempo de resposta
é chamado de prazo da tarefa e a perda de um prazo, isto é, o não cumprimento de uma
tarefa dentro do prazo esperado, caracteriza uma falha do sistema. Outra característica
dos sistemas de tempo real é a sua interação com o meio ao redor. Os STR tem que
reagir, dentro de um prazo pré-definido, a um estímulo do meio. Por exemplo, em um
hospital, o sistema que monitora os batimentos cardíacos de um paciente deve avisar os
médicos caso haja alteração nos batimentos. Outro aspecto importante dos STR é a
previsibilidade. O sistema é considerado previsível quando podemos antecipar seu
comportamento independentemente de falhas, sobrecargas e variações de hardware.
Um RTOS facilita a concepção de um sistema em tempo real, mas não garante que o
resultado final seja um sistema de tempo real, para tal é necessário que o programa nele
implementado tenha sido corretamente desenvolvido. Um RTOS não tem que ter
necessariamente um elevado débito nas saídas, ou um elevado número de saídas, no
entanto, tem que garantir que certas tarefas sejam executadas em um determinado
intervalo de tempo. Um RTOS é mais eficaz e é mais valorizado pela forma previsível e
rápida na resposta a um evento, do que pela quantidade de dados que processa. Os
fatores chave em um STR são, então, fornecer latências de interrupções e de alternância
de tarefas mínimas.
2)Defina o que é sistema operacional (monotarefa) cite suas principais
características:
Em informática, chama-se monotarefa um sistema operacional que permite a realização
de apenas uma tarefa de cada vez. Um dos mais famosos sistemas operacionais
monotarefa é oMS-DOS, um dos primeiros sistemas operacionais para computadores
pessoais.
O programa "monotarefa" exigia que o trabalho fosse salvo e fechado para que fosse
aberto um novo projeto. O MS-DOS em seus primórdios utilizava monotarefa, porém, foi
liberado a utilização em multitarefa.
Atualmente, a grande maioria dos sistemas operacionais são de tipo multitarefa, onde o
tempo de processamento é repartido entre as diversas tarefas, dando a impressão ao
usuário que elas são executadas simultaneamente
3)Defina o que é sistema operacional (multitarefa)cite suas características
principais:
Um sistema operacional Multitarefa permite repartir a utilização do processador entre várias
tarefas aparentemente simultâneas.Ex. Windows XP, Vista, Linux, entre outros. Atualmente, a
maior parte dos sistemas operacionais utilizados são Multitarefa, onde o tempo de
processamento é dividido entrevarias tarefas, dando a impressão ao usuário que elas são
executadas simultaneamente.
Cada processador possui a capacidade de executar apenas um programa por vez. Por esta
razão, a Multitarefa numsistema Uniprocessador é apenas uma ilusão gerada pela alternância
rápida entre as várias tarefas.
Existem dois tipos de sistemas operativos Multitarefa: os de Antecipação que esforçam-se
porconseguir uma "democratização" dentro do processador e os de Cooperação que o
programa instrui o núcleo a fazer o “task switching” em certos pontos do código, e o núcleo
apenas passa ao processo seguintequando o programa o permite.
4) Defina o que é sistema operacional multiusuário cite suas
principais características:
A palavra multiusuário (português brasileiro) ou multiutilizador (português europeu) é um termo que
define um sistema operacional que permite acesso simultâneo de
múltiplos usuários aocomputador. Todos os sistemas de tempo compartilhado são
sistemas multiusuários, mas a maioria dos sistemas de processamento em
lote para mainframes também são, para evitar deixar a UCP ociosa enquanto espera que
operações de entrada/saída sejam concluídas.
O exemplo mais óbvio é um servidor Unix onde múltiplos usuários têm acesso
via Telnet ou SSH ao "prompt" do shell do Unix ao mesmo tempo. Outro exemplo usa
várias sessões do Xespalhadas por múltiplos monitores alimentados por uma única
máquina.
O termo oposto, monousuário (português brasileiro) ou monoutilizador (português europeu), é usado
mais comumente quando se fala sobre um sistema operacional utilizável por uma pessoa
de cada vez, ou em referência a um termo de uso individual de software.
5) O que difere o Windows Server dos sistemas multiusuários:
É importante diferenciar os sistemas multiusuário dos sistemas
operacionais monousuário que suportam rede. O Windows Server e
o Novell Open Enterprise Server podem suportar centenas ou
milhares de usuários em rede, mas os sistemas operacionais em si
não são sistemas multiusuário de verdade. O administrador do
sistema é o único ``usuário´´ do Windows Server ou do Novell open
Enterpriser Server. O suporte á rede e todos os usuários remotos
são ,do ponto de vista do sistema operacional, um programa sendo
executado pelo admistrador.
Download